The Prostate Cancer Score in 22193, Woodbridge, Virginia is 40 out of 100 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.
79.04 percent of the population in 22193 drive to work alone. 3.95 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 29.62 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 24.92 percent of the residents in 22193 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 3.32 members with about 2.36 cars available per household.
An estimate of 87.38 percent of the residents in 22193 has some form of health insurance. 24.40 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 73.23 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.
A resident in 22193 would have to travel an average of 3.19 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Sentara Northern Virginia Medical Center .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 22193, Woodbridge, Virginia.

As of , an estimate of 83,687 residents live in 22193 with a median age of 35.8 years. 27.38 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 9.05 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 41.00 percent of the residents in 22193 is currently married, and 20.21 percent of the population has never been married.
The monthly median household income in 22193 is $9,924.67.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 22193 is approximately $1,924. The median household spends about 19.39 percent of their income on housing.

Local History:
Woodbridge has a rich history dating back to colonial times when it was a bustling port town along the Potomac River. Today, remnants of its historic past can be seen in landmarks such as Rippon Lodge Historic Site and Leesylvania State Park. The area has evolved into a thriving suburban community with a mix of residential neighborhoods, commercial developments, and natural preserves.
